What are the different versions of Bulma I can cosplay?
Bulma's iconic look has evolved throughout the Dragon Ball series. You have a wealth of options to choose from, each offering a unique challenge and aesthetic:
- Early Dragon Ball Bulma: This version features her signature blue jumpsuit, often paired with orange boots and her characteristically long, flowing hair. This is a great starting point for beginners due to its relative simplicity.
- Dragon Ball Z Bulma: As the series progressed, Bulma's style became more sophisticated. Expect to see variations in colors and the addition of more elaborate accessories.
- Dragon Ball Super Bulma: In Super, Bulma's outfits are more refined and fashionable, incorporating modern elements while maintaining her recognizable style. Consider incorporating specific outfits from key arcs in the series, like her more formal attire or her casual wear.
Selecting the version that best fits your personal style and sewing skills is key to a successful cosplay experience.
How can I recreate Bulma's signature hairstyle?
Bulma's hair is as iconic as her outfits. Achieving this look might require some patience and skill:
- Long, flowing hair: If you have naturally long hair, styling it to resemble Bulma's might simply involve careful brushing, layering, and perhaps using hairspray to maintain the volume and shape.
- Wigs: For those without the requisite hair length, a high-quality wig is the perfect solution. Look for a wig with long, dark blue or purple hair, depending on the Bulma iteration you've chosen. Styling the wig is crucial; you might need to use rollers, heat styling tools, or wig styling products to achieve the desired look.
Consider consulting tutorials online for styling tips and techniques specific to recreating Bulma's hairstyle.
What are some key accessories to complete my Bulma cosplay?
The right accessories can elevate your Bulma cosplay from good to amazing. Here are some essential items:
- Capsule Corp. logo: Incorporate the Capsule Corp. logo prominently on your outfit. You can find pre-made patches or create your own using fabric paint or iron-on transfers.
- Glasses: Bulma often wears glasses, adding a touch of intellectual sophistication. Choose a style that complements your chosen Bulma version.
- Jewelry: Delicate necklaces and earrings can enhance the overall look, adding a touch of elegance.
- High-heeled boots: Depending on the Bulma version, a pair of high-heeled boots can complete the outfit, adding to the character’s style.
